New York hospitals recorded fewer blood transfusions, severe maternal complications, and life-threatening clotting disorders among deliveries complicated by postpartum hemorrhage after implementing a statewide quality-improvement bundle, according to a recent study.

The program, introduced in 2013 and fully in place by mid-2014, was a statewide hospital-based effort designed to improve preparedness, identification, and treatment of postpartum hemorrhage. The analysis covered over 3.5 million hospital births in the state from 2007 to 2022.

Transfusion rates among women who experienced postpartum hemorrhage had risen steadily until 2013, when they declined to 174 per 1,000 in 2016 (AAPC −6.8%; 95% CI, −9.5% to −2.1%) before rising again to 212 per 1,000 in 2022. Severe maternal morbidity—complications serious enough to endanger life or long-term health—peaked at 122 per 1,000 in 2014 before declining to 76 per 1,000 in 2017 (AAPC −16.3%; 95% CI, −20.8% to −8.4%) and then rising again to 88 per 1,000 in 2022.

Disseminated intravascular coagulation, a dangerous clotting disorder, followed a similar pattern, increasing to 90 per 1,000 in 2014 before declining to 53 per 1,000 in 2017 (AAPC −19.3%; 95% CI, −25.3% to −8.9%). Hysterectomy rates decreased significantly from 26 per 1,000 in 2013 to 9 per 1,000 in 2022 (AAPC −10.2%; 95% CI, −14.3% to −8.7%).

The improvements in transfusion, severe maternal morbidity, and disseminated intravascular coagulation were temporary. By 2022, these rates had returned to levels comparable to those before the bundle was implemented. The study suggested that rising rates of obesity, diabetes, and other chronic conditions may have contributed to the reversal.

Postpartum hemorrhage occurs in 2% to 5% of pregnancies and remains a leading preventable cause of maternal death. A U.S. study found the rate increased from 2.7% in 2000 to 4.3% in 2019.

Most women who experience it have no identifiable risk factors, making early detection and coordinated response essential. Safety reviews have repeatedly identified delays in these areas as preventable factors in poor outcomes.

The protocol’s impact on hysterectomies, often a last-resort procedure, indicates that quicker intervention may have helped some patients avoid fertility loss. However, the resurgence of other complications highlights the limits of process improvements alone.

The study used joinpoint regression to analyze annual trends. Postpartum hemorrhage diagnoses increased from 22 per 1,000 deliveries in 2007 to 59 per 1,000 in 2022 (AAPC 6.9%; 95% CI, 6.5–7.5%). Among those cases, transfusion rates dropped from 212 per 1,000 in 2013 to 174 per 1,000 in 2016 before returning to 212 per 1,000 by 2022.

Severe maternal morbidity among hemorrhage patients fell from 122 per 1,000 in 2014 to 76 per 1,000 in 2017, then rose again to 88 per 1,000 in 2022. Disseminated intravascular coagulation followed the same pattern. Only hysterectomies continued to decline, dropping from 26 per 1,000 in 2013 to 9 per 1,000 in 2022.

Adjusted models confirmed that the likelihood of hysterectomy decreased significantly in later years, even as other complications returned. The authors acknowledged that changes in patient risk factors may have influenced the results.

The findings appeared in Obstetrics & Gynecology.
